From: Ian Jackson Date: Sat, 15 May 2021 16:11:59 +0000 (+0100) Subject: occult ilks: Rename insert() to create() X-Git-Tag: otter-0.6.0~281 X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=commitdiff_plain;h=0ee4e38dd4d324b285a125ec1f0320d1fefe07f5;p=otter.git occult ilks: Rename insert() to create() It doesn't really create but it definitely does an ownership thing. Signed-off-by: Ian Jackson --- diff --git a/daemon/cmdlistener.rs b/daemon/cmdlistener.rs index 6d7eb7a4..f6b83493 100644 --- a/daemon/cmdlistener.rs +++ b/daemon/cmdlistener.rs @@ -977,7 +977,7 @@ fn execute_game_insn<'cs, 'igr, 'ig: 'igr>( (||{ let ilks = &mut ig.ioccults.ilks; let occilk = occultable.map(|(ilkname, p_occ)| { - ilks.insert(ilkname, OccultIlkData { p_occ }) + ilks.create(ilkname, OccultIlkData { p_occ }) }); ig.ipieces.as_mut(modperm).insert(piece, IPiece { p, occilk, loaded_via_alias, diff --git a/src/occultilks.rs b/src/occultilks.rs index b457dd05..e871f972 100644 --- a/src/occultilks.rs +++ b/src/occultilks.rs @@ -46,7 +46,7 @@ impl OccultIlks { &self.table.get(*id.borrow())?.v } - pub fn insert(&mut self, k: K, v: V) -> OId { + pub fn create(&mut self, k: K, v: V) -> OId { let OccultIlks { lookup, table } = self; let id = *lookup .entry(k)